In Search for Atmaca

In 2012, a trip was organised to Türkiye to meet falconers in the Black Sea region close to the border with Georgia. Ten days were spent documenting the cultural heritage of the area, which involved trapping migrating sparrowhawks (atmaca) to be used to catch migrating quail (bıldırcın). This process of trapping and hunting has a short window spanning weeks, during which the sparrowhawk is then released towards the end to complete its migration.
